During the recent Garden Grove City Council meeting, several key topics were discussed that highlight the community's achievements and ongoing concerns.

One of the most uplifting moments came when Council members celebrated the Santiago High School basketball team for winning their first CIF title in school history. This victory was recognized as a significant milestone for the school community, with special commendations for Coach Morehouse, who was named CIF Southern Section Coach of the Year. His dedication to the athletes and the community was acknowledged as a driving force behind the team's success.

In addition to sports achievements, the council discussed the importance of community engagement. A local cheer team expressed their eagerness to volunteer and support city activities, prompting a commitment from city officials to explore ways to facilitate their involvement. This reflects a growing trend of community members wanting to contribute positively to local events.

The meeting also highlighted cultural celebrations, including a commendation for the Vietnamese community's recent commemorative event, which showcased various performances that celebrated Vietnamese culture. Such events foster community spirit and inclusivity, enriching the cultural fabric of Garden Grove.

Another significant development was the introduction of a new Geriatric Psychiatric Unit at Garden Grove Hospital. This facility aims to provide specialized care for older adults facing mental health challenges, marking a crucial enhancement in healthcare resources for seniors in the area. The council expressed optimism about the positive impact this unit will have on the community's health services.

However, not all discussions were celebratory. A concern was raised regarding an alcohol advertisement mural located near youth centers, specifically close to Crosby Elementary School. Council members were prompted to consider whether existing regulations adequately address the placement of such advertisements in proximity to schools and youth facilities. This issue underscores the ongoing need for community safety and the protection of youth from potentially harmful influences.
